Pseudomonas aeruginosa causing nosocomial meningitis in neonates and children: overview of 15 cases within 10 years.

A Ondrusova1, E Kalavsky, B Rudinsky, F P Freybergh, F Bauer, Jozef Miklosko, M Huttova, P Kisac, R Cauda.   

Abstract

Risk factors, therapy and outcome of 15 cases of nosocomial meningitis due to Pseudomonas aeruginosa is reviewed. No difference in risk factors was found, however mortality for Ps. aeruginosa was significantly higher (33.3 vs 15.1% p<0.04).
